    About the Role:

    As a CAD Technician, your primary responsibilities include:

    • Design and Drafting: Utilize custom programs to independently create detailed drawings and, when necessary, bills of material for the manufacture and installation of our products.
    • Critical Dimensions: Review design information, site plans, and manuals to determine critical dimensions for designs.
    • Software Expertise: Utilize applications such as AutoCAD, AutoCAD 3D, Civil 3D, Fusion 360, and Inventor daily to complete drawings within project deadlines.
    • Calculations: Perform necessary calculations to generate design information required for the creation of fabrication drawings.
    • Collaboration: Collaborate with the design staff to determine design requirements, modifications, and resolve issues. Submit and review drawings with peers as needed before design staff review.
    • Quality Assurance: Efficiently produce accurate drawings for review and approval by the design staff.
    • Project Prioritization: Prioritize assigned projects based on due dates.
    • Standardization: Develop and maintain standard and custom details for all product families.
    • Communication: Serve as an interface between commercial operations, plant managers, customer service representatives, and structural engineers when necessary.
    • Field Visits: Occasionally visit manufacturing facilities or product installation sites.
